Ingredients You’ll Need
Gathering just a handful of straightforward ingredients, this recipe celebrates simplicity while delivering rich flavor and smooth texture. Each component enhances the dish uniquely, from the subtle butteriness of onion and garlic to the luxurious creaminess of the finished soup.
- Butter or olive oil (2 tbsp): Adds a luscious base for sautéing and deepens the flavor without overpowering the pumpkin.
- Small onion, chopped (1): Provides sweetness and aromatic depth, melting into the soup as it cooks.
- Garlic cloves, minced (2): Packs a gentle, fragrant punch that complements the mild pumpkin taste.
- Pumpkin purée (3 cups): The heart of the soup, offering natural creaminess and vibrant color; fresh or canned works beautifully.
- Vegetable broth (3 cups): Brings savory balance and thins the soup to the perfect consistency.
- Heavy cream or coconut milk (½ cup): Elevates the richness and adds a silky finish that keeps this soup indulgent but approachable.
- Dried sage (½ tsp) or fresh sage (1 tsp): Infuses the soup with that earthy, herbal note that defines this recipe.
- Salt and pepper: Essential seasonings to brighten and enhance all the natural flavors.
How to Make Creamy Pumpkin Sage Soup Recipe
Step 1: Sauté Aromatics
Begin by warming the butter or olive oil in a pot over medium heat. Toss in the chopped onion and minced garlic, stirring frequently until they release their enticing fragrance and the onions turn translucent. This foundation builds layers of flavor that carry throughout the soup.
Step 2: Simmer Pumpkin and Broth
Add the pumpkin purée, vegetable broth, and sage to your pot. Stir everything together, then lower the heat and let it gently bubble for about 10 minutes. This step allows the flavors to meld and the sage to fully infuse its subtle earthiness.
Step 3: Blend Until Smooth
Using an immersion blender, carefully puree the soup directly in the pot until it’s completely smooth and velvety. If you don’t have an immersion blender, transfer batches to a regular blender, then return to the pot.
Step 4: Stir in Cream and Season
Pour in the heavy cream or coconut milk, stirring gently to combine. Taste your soup and season with salt and pepper to your liking. Warm it through on low heat just until the soup is comfortably hot without boiling again.
How to Serve Creamy Pumpkin Sage Soup Recipe
Garnishes
Elevate your cream pumpkin sage soup by adding a sprinkle of roasted pumpkin seeds for crunch or a delicate swirl of cream to amplify that beautiful contrast of texture and visual appeal. Fresh sage leaves lightly fried until crisp also make a breathtaking flourish.
Side Dishes
This soup pairs wonderfully with warm crusty bread or a buttery dinner roll to soak up every last drop. For a more filling meal, serve alongside a crisp green salad dressed lightly with lemon or balsamic vinaigrette to cut through the richness.
Creative Ways to Present
Try serving the soup in mini pumpkin bowls or rustic ceramic mugs for a festive, rustic vibe. For a party, offer small shooter glasses filled with the soup as an elegant appetizer. Adding a dusting of smoked paprika or nutmeg can also provide an extra layer of aroma and color.
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Store any leftover Creamy Pumpkin Sage Soup Recipe in an airtight container in the refrigerator. It will keep nicely for up to 3 days, giving you the convenience of cozy lunches or quick dinners later in the week.
Freezing
This soup freezes exceptionally well. Portion it into freezer-safe containers, leaving a little space for expansion, and freeze for up to 3 months. When you’re ready to enjoy, thaw overnight in the fridge for best results.
Reheating
Gently reheat your soup on the stovetop over low heat, stirring often to maintain creaminess and prevent scorching. If it has thickened during storage, add a splash of broth or cream to loosen the texture as it warms.
FAQs
Can I use canned pumpkin for this soup?
Absolutely! Canned pumpkin purée is not only convenient but also delivers a consistent, smooth texture perfect for this recipe. Just be sure to use pure pumpkin purée, not pumpkin pie filling which contains added spices and sugars.
Is there a dairy-free option for this soup?
Yes, simply substitute the heavy cream with coconut milk or your favorite plant-based cream to keep the soup creamy without dairy. Using olive oil instead of butter also keeps the recipe fully vegan-friendly.
How important is the sage in this recipe?
Sage is a star player here with its earthy, slightly peppery flavor that pairs perfectly with pumpkin. While you can omit it, you’ll miss the defining herbal note that makes this soup so special.
Can I add other spices?
Definitely! While the Creamy Pumpkin Sage Soup Recipe keeps things simple, you could experiment with warming spices like nutmeg, cinnamon, or a pinch of smoked paprika for added depth and a personal touch.
What texture should the soup have?
This soup should be luxuriously smooth and creamy, without any lumps. Blending thoroughly is key to achieving that perfect, velvety finish that makes every bite pure comfort.

Creamy Pumpkin Sage Soup Recipe
Velvety pumpkin soup infused with earthy sage and garlic — the ultimate fall comfort bowl that’s naturally creamy and aromatic, perfect for cozy dinners.
- Total Time: 30 minutes
- Yield: 4 servings
Ingredients
Base Ingredients
- 2 tbsp butter or olive oil
- 1 small on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
Main Ingredients
- 3 cups pumpkin purée (fresh or canned)
- 3 cups vegetable broth
- ½ tsp dried sage (or 1 tsp fresh)
Finishing Ingredients
- ½ cup heavy cream (or coconut milk)
- Salt and pepper to taste
Instructions
- Sauté aromatics: Heat butter or olive oil in a pot over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and minced garlic, cooking until fragrant and the onions become translucent, about 5 minutes.
- Add pumpkin and broth: Stir in the pumpkin purée, vegetable broth, and dried or fresh sage. Bring the mixture to a simmer and let it cook gently for 10 minutes to allow the flavors to meld.
- Blend the soup: Use an immersion blender to puree the soup directly in the pot until smooth and creamy. Alternatively, carefully transfer to a blender in batches.
- Finish with cream and seasoning: Stir in the heavy cream or coconut milk to add richness. Season with salt and pepper to taste, then warm the soup through without boiling.
Notes
- Garnish with roasted pumpkin seeds or a swirl of cream for added texture and presentation.
- This soup freezes beautifully for up to 3 months, making it a great make-ahead meal.
